The D-Blend Kon Tiki offers a grippy, base plastic feel ideal for touch approach shots and short turnovers. Its understable flight makes it easy to shape lines, especially for newer players or those with slower arm speeds. The affordable price makes it a great choice for learning finesse control.
Manufacturer Flight Numbers 4.0/5.0/-3.0/0.0
Reviewer Flight Numbers 4/4.9/-3.2/0

D-Blend Details

D-Blend plastic is a basic, inexpensive plastic blend (compare to Innova DX plastic). It has good grip and medium softness. It is more easily beat-in when used than premium plastics, but is preferred by many players for putters and mid-range discs where grip is important.

Kon Tiki Dimensions

  • Diameter: 21.20 cm
  • Height: 1.70 cm
  • Rim Depth: 1.20 cm
  • Rim Width: 1.10 cm
  • Max Weight: 175g

Additional Information

  • Primary Use: Mid Range
  • Stability: Very Understable
  • Recommended Skill Level: Beginner, Intermediate
  • Plastic grade(s): Basic (Cheapest), Midgrade, Premium
  • Beaded
